Anhydrous
  • sci-fi • adventure • post-post-apocalyptic
A sci-fi, post-apoc setting inspired by Sable, Fallout: New Vegas, The Electrum Archive, & the work of artist Moebius, the world of Anhydrous is a giant desert that was once a vast ocean. Something caused it to dry up in the blink of an eye, many generations ago. No one is exactly sure as to why or how, though it's the subject of many myths, folklore, and theories. The anthro denizens all wear masks to denote their societal roles & occupations. These masks also serve as protection against the elements.
One's mask is not only indicative of their occupation, but of their personhood & life story; their whole (public) identity. The face underneath is a sacred privilege to see, as it is considered their deepest & most personal identity. At best, it is socially taboo to view someone's face without their consent/permission — and at worst, it is considered a heinous act. showing one's face is to basically to let someone else "know you" on a fundamental, core level. To do so without both parties' consent is a huge breach of trust and privacy.

  • The technology level in this setting varies wildly depending on the region, with some settlements kitted out with high-tech commodities, and others consisting of repurposed, old-world sailing ships.
